Leading home improvement retailer MR.DIY Philippines officially launched its newest brand thematic campaign, “Gusto Mong Buhay, i-MR.DIY!”

Centered on the core theme of home and life improvement and achieving one’s goals, the campaign juxtaposes the value-for-money, everyday convenience of MR.DIY with the everyday realities of Filipino households.

The campaign comes at a time where Filipino households continue to prioritize essential spending and careful budgeting – reinforcing how the home remains central to daily decisions and family life.
It is within this real, grounded insight that “Gusto Mong Buhay, i-MR.DIY” comes to life — not as a distant aspiration, but as a reflection of everyday reality.

“We see Filipinos choosing to fix instead of replace, organize instead of discard, and improve little by little,” said Coleen Ducusin, Chief Marketing Officer of MR.DIY Philippines.

“‘Gusto Mong Buhay, i-MR.DIY’ is about empowering those everyday choices — making practical solutions, accessible, and easy for every Filipino household to live the life they want.”

With a continuously growing store network and over 18,000 products across household and kitchen essentials, hardware, electrical, school and office supplies, accessories, and many more — the campaign positions MR.DIY not just as a store, but as an everyday ally.

“At MR.DIY, we want to grow with our customers, and be the practical partner of Filipino families and a progressive brand that reflects the aspirations of modern consumers,” said Roselle Andaya, Chief Executive Officer of MR.DIY Philippines. “From their everyday needs to long-term dreams, MR.DIY helps make the life they want within reach.”
